通过选择性暴露视野前区对白化兔前庭眼反射的适应性研究

Adaptation of the vestibulo-ocular reflex in albino rabbits by selective exposure of the anterior sector of the visual field.

作者信息

Collewijn H, Verhagen A M, Grootendorst A F

出版信息

Brain Res. 1980 Jun 23;192(2):305-12. doi: 10.1016/0006-8993(80)90885-9.

DOI:10.1016/0006-8993(80)90885-9
PMID:6966524
Abstract

Horizontal optokinetic reflexes (OKN) are inverted in an anterior (90-180 degrees) sector of the visual field in albino rabbits. We investigated whether the inverted processing of direction-selective information would affect long-term adaptation of the vestibulo-ocular reflex (VOR). Normal posterior parts of the visual fields were masked for periods up to 80 days. The inversion of OKN, with instability of the eyes and head in the light, was not corrected in this period. The amplitude of the VOR was progressively reduced, but a true inversion was not achieved. Recovery was seen after removal of the masks. These changes were larger and more consistent in Himalayan than in Polish rabbits. Normal, Dutch pigmented rabbits which served as controls showed no significant reduction of VOR gain. Phase lead of the VOR for low stimulus frequencies increased in both pigmented and albino rabbits. In short-term experiments with forced oscillation, similar but smaller changes were observed.

摘要

在白化兔中,水平视动反射(OKN)在视野的前侧(90 - 180度)扇形区域是倒置的。我们研究了方向选择性信息的倒置处理是否会影响前庭眼反射(VOR)的长期适应性。正常视野的后部被遮盖长达80天。在此期间,OKN的倒置以及在光照下眼睛和头部的不稳定并未得到纠正。VOR的幅度逐渐减小,但并未实现真正的倒置。去除遮盖物后可见恢复。这些变化在喜马拉雅兔中比在波兰兔中更大且更一致。作为对照的正常荷兰有色兔的VOR增益没有显著降低。在有色兔和白化兔中,低刺激频率下VOR的相位超前均增加。在强迫振荡的短期实验中,观察到了类似但较小的变化。
